Mastering small stakes No-Limit Hold'em (NLHE) requires a shift from just playing "tight and right" to a strategy focused on of recreational players . While a solid foundation is necessary, the highest profits come from identifying when opponents deviate from optimal play and adjusting ruthlessly to punish those mistakes.
